DEV Community

vasantha keshaveni
vasantha keshaveni

Posted on

DevOps with AWS Training: Master Automation and Cloud Infrastructure

Organizations must produce high-quality applications fast, effectively, and consistently in the fast-paced software development environment of today. DevOps, combined with AWS (Amazon Web Services), is the perfect solution to automate software deployment, streamline development cycles, and improve collaboration between development and operations teams.

DevOps with AWS training equips you with the knowledge and skills to implement DevOps best practices using AWS services. You’ll learn how to automate infrastructure management, build scalable systems, and deploy applications in the cloud—all using industry-leading AWS tools.

What is DevOps?

DevOps is a set of cultural practices, tools, and principles that bring together development (Dev) and IT operations (Ops) teams to improve the collaboration and productivity of both. By automating manual processes, DevOps aims to increase the speed, quality, and frequency of software deployment.

Key principles of DevOps include:

Collaboration between development, testing, and operations teams
Automation of manual tasks such as testing, deployment, and infrastructure provisioning
Continuous Integration (CI) and Continuous Deployment (CD) to ensure rapid and consistent software delivery
Monitoring and feedback to improve performance and security

Why Take DevOps with AWS Training?

  1. Cloud-Based Automation with AWS

AWS is the most widely used cloud platform globally. Combining DevOps practices with AWS allows you to automate infrastructure, improve scalability, and ensure continuous delivery in a cloud environment.

  1. Hands-On Experience with Real-World Projects

DevOps with AWS training typically includes practical labs and exercises, enabling you to work with real cloud infrastructure and tools to build automated pipelines and deploy applications.

  1. Industry-Relevant Skills

AWS is used by top companies, including Netflix, NASA, and Spotify. Gaining expertise in both DevOps practices and AWS tools will make you a highly marketable professional in the cloud computing and IT industries.

  1. Career Growth & High Demand

DevOps and AWS skills are in high demand, making professionals with this combined expertise highly sought after for roles in software development, cloud operations, and system administration.

What You Will Learn in DevOps with AWS Training

A comprehensive DevOps with AWS training program typically covers the following key areas:

1.Core DevOps Concepts

  • Understanding DevOps principles and culture
  • CI/CD concepts, pipelines, and automation
  • Version control with Git and GitHub
  • Containerization with Docker and Kubernetes
  1. AWS Fundamentals

Introduction to AWS services and architecture
AWS Identity and Access Management (IAM) for security
EC2 (Elastic Compute Cloud), S3 (Simple Storage Service), and RDS (Relational Database Service)
Setting up VPC (Virtual Private Cloud) and networking

  1. Infrastructure as Code (IaC)
  • Using AWS CloudFormation to provision and manage infrastructure
  • Automating infrastructure with Terraform
  • Introduction to Ansible, Chef, and Puppet for configuration management
  1. Continuous Integration and Delivery (CI/CD) with AWS
  • Setting up Jenkins for continuous integration
  • Implementing automated testing and deployment pipelines with AWS CodePipeline
  • Using AWS CodeDeploy for automated application deployment

5.Containerization and Orchestration

  • Using Docker to containerize applications
  • Introduction to Kubernetes for container orchestration
  • Deploying containers on AWS usingAmazon ECS (Elastic Container Service) and Amazon EKS (Elastic Kubernetes Service)

6.Monitoring and Logging with AWS

  • Setting up monitoring with Amazon CloudWatch
  • Implementing logging with AWS CloudTrail
  • Analyzing logs to troubleshoot application performance and security issues

Who Should Take DevOps with AWS Training?

Software Developers who want to learn how to automate deployment and manage infrastructure
DevOps Engineers looking to deepen their knowledge of AWS cloud services
System Administrators
who want to gain cloud automation skills
Cloud Architects wanting to design and deploy scalable cloud applications
IT Professionals interested in transitioning to cloud computing and DevOps
Beginners with an interest in cloud computing, automation, and DevOps practices

Career Opportunities After DevOps with AWS Training

Upon completing DevOps with AWS training, you’ll be well-prepared for roles such as:

  • DevOps Engineer
  • Cloud Engineer
  • Site Reliability Engineer (SRE)
  • AWS Cloud Architect
  • Continuous Integration/Continuous Delivery (CI/CD) Engineer
  • Automation Engineer

DevOps with AWS skills are in high demand, especially as more companies move their infrastructure to the cloud.

Benefits of DevOps with AWS Training

✅In-Demand Skills: Master both DevOps methodologies and AWS tools
✅ Hands-On Experience:Work with real cloud environments, CI/CD pipelines, and automation tools
✅ Industry-Recognized Certification:Prepare for AWS certifications like AWS Certified DevOps Engineer
✅ High Earning Potential: DevOps and AWS professionals command competitive salaries
✅Career Flexibility: Opportunities in tech, finance, e-commerce, healthcare, and more

Tips to Succeed in DevOps with AWS Training

✔ Practice building automated pipelines on AWS
✔ Set up your own cloud environments using AWS Free Tier
✔ Learn Docker and Kubernetes for containerization
✔ Build projects to demonstrate your skills in your portfolio
✔ Stay updated on AWS new releases and DevOps tools

Final Thoughts

DevOps with AWS training is the perfect opportunity to enhance your career in cloud computing, automation, and software deployment. By mastering the DevOps lifecycle and AWS cloud services, you’ll become proficient in automating infrastructure, improving collaboration, and delivering scalable applications in a cloud environment.

Whether you’re looking to advance in your current job or transition into a new role, DevOps with AWS training opens the door to numerous career opportunities.

Top comments (0)